Tianyang Sun
Tianyang Sun is an architectural designer currently based in Cambridge / Boston, MA, currently a SMarchS Urbanism candidate at MIT. He works with cities and buildings, fabrics and objects, drawings and images. Originally from Shenzhen, China, Tianyang pursued B.Arch at the Cooper Union in New York City, where he received the AIA Medal for Academic Excellence upon graduation. His professional experiences at MOS Architects and NADAAA have helped him continue the discursive latittude with focus on construction practices. He is currently applying to be a registered architect in the state of Massachussetts. He has built and wants to build independently.
In additional to serving on design studio and thesis reviews at Cooper, he co-taught a 4th-year urban design Studio on the Boston portion of the I-90 highway. He wants to continue teaching at and after MIT.
